Introduction

Brad Griffiths started his professional football career in 1997, playing for the Canadian Football League’s Hamilton Tiger-Cats. He played for several other teams, including the Edmonton Eskimos and the Winnipeg Blue Bombers before retiring in 2004. Today, Griffiths is a successful financial entrepreneur with a net worth of over $10 million.

1. Brad Griffiths’ Early Life

Brad Griffiths was born and raised in Canada, where he grew up playing football. He was a standout player in high school, which led to a scholarship to play at the University of Western Ontario. Griffiths had a successful college career, which led to his professional career in the CFL.

2. Brad Griffiths’ Football Career

Griffiths played in the CFL from 1997-2004, where he played both wide receiver and running back positions. He had a successful career, making it to the playoffs several times and even winning the Grey Cup championship with the Edmonton Eskimos in 2003.

3. Transitioning to Finance

After retiring from football in 2004, Griffiths decided to explore a new career in the finance industry. He started out as a financial advisor and worked his way up to become a partner and managing director of a financial advisory firm. In 2012, Griffiths founded his own financial advisory firm, Griffiths Financial, which has grown into a successful business with over $250 million in assets under management.

4. Griffiths Financial Services

Griffiths Financial offers a range of financial services, including investment management, estate planning, and insurance planning. The firm employs a team of experienced financial professionals who work closely with clients to develop personalized financial plans that meet their needs and goals.

5. Brad Griffiths’ Net Worth

Brad Griffiths’ net worth is estimated to be over $10 million. The majority of his wealth comes from his successful career in the finance industry, as well as his investments and other business ventures.
